P.E. 's sophomore album, The Leather Lemon, ushers in a new erafor the New York band. A wild ride through chewy bubblegum pop,sweeping synthetic orchestrations, and mutant club beats, the albumslides ever closer to the fully-realized pop sensibility only winked atwith their debut album Person (2020) and subsequent releases. Recorded primarily at Schenke's Studio Windows in Brooklyn, NY, TheLeather Lemon was cultivated from a fertile creative period betweenspring 2020 and summer 2021, which also yielded 2021's acclaimedThe Reason For My Love EP.Digging into mystery, romance, and sex appeal, the album centersit's sound within a Bermuda Triangle of dance music, electronic composition, and experimental rock. Members Jonathan Schenke, BobJones, and Jonny Campolo play within pop parameters, buildingupon free-form collaboration to create a fluorescent groove machinethat harnesses the energy of their frenetic live shows. Singer Veronica Torres explores her softer side, expanding her vocal repertoire from spoken word and jagged growls to cherubic and sensuouspsalms. Sax virtuoso Benjamin Jaffe's chiseled experimental tone isheard in an extended solo of true romance in "Tears in the Rain," asomber surrealist duet penned by Torres and Andrew Savage, singer/guitarist of Parquet Courts.It is a reckoning record for the times; an album of psychedelic resurfacing, real-time response to world events, and soft, sympatheticmagic. This is a collection of songs shaped by five individuals whoembrace music-making as a way to center themselves in times ofuncertainty; it's resilience and imagination given shape.
